About Rayls

Rayls (RLS) is a next-generation financial infrastructure blockchain designed to bridge the gap between traditional finance (TradFi) and decentralized finance (DeFi). By combining compliance-focused architecture with programmable, EVM-compatible technology, Rayls enables regulated institutions to adopt on-chain settlement, asset tokenization, and liquidity frameworks without compromising privacy, performance, or regulatory requirements.

Overview

Built for banks, central banks, FMIs, and large financial institutions, Rayls delivers a hybrid public–private blockchain model. This allows sensitive operations to occur in fully controlled environments while maintaining seamless distribution and composability on a public chain. The native asset, RLS, powers fees, governance, staking, and broader ecosystem incentives.

Architecture and Technology

The Rayls architecture is composed of three integrated layers engineered to serve real-world institutional workflows while remaining interoperable with the DeFi landscape.

Rayls Public Chain

The Rayls public chain is a permissionless, EVM-compatible network optimized for regulated financial activity. Key characteristics include:

  • Deterministic finality: Ensures predictable settlement for financial transactions.
  • USD-pegged gas fees: Prevents volatility in operational costs for institutions.
  • Built-in compliance: All accounts are bound to verified attestations, aligning the network with global regulatory standards while maintaining full composability with the DeFi ecosystem.

Rayls Privacy Nodes

Privacy Nodes are permissioned EVM blockchains deployed directly within institutional environments. Features include:

  • On-premise deployment: Ideal for banks, central banks, and FMIs requiring strict data governance.
  • High throughput: Capable of 10,000+ transactions per second.
  • Network isolation: Supports private settlement environments while maintaining secure connectivity to the Rayls public chain.

Rayls Enygma Protocol

The Enygma Protocol introduces a quantum-secure framework for privacy-preserving transactions and settlement.

  • Zero-knowledge proofs and homomorphic encryption enable confidential transaction validation.
  • Programmable privacy controls allow institutions to configure visibility across workflows.
  • Supports Delivery-versus-Payment (DvP) and other complex settlement logic.

This dual-network design ensures that institutions can execute private operations while tapping into public-chain liquidity, distribution, and secondary markets.

Use Cases and Institutional Adoption

Rayls has seen rapid traction across major financial ecosystems in Latin America and beyond, supporting real-world institutional deployments.

Central Bank of Brazil – DREX Pilot

Rayls powers components of Brazil’s CBDC research and tokenized credit instrument pilots, demonstrating its suitability for sovereign-scale digital asset infrastructure.

Núclea

As the largest FMI in the Southern Hemisphere, Núclea uses Rayls to tokenize and settle over 10,000 commercial receivables weekly, surpassing $50 million in cumulative on-chain settlement.

Cielo

Cielo—Latin America’s largest payment acquirer—is integrating Rayls to enable tokenized merchant settlement and credit-card receivable workflows, with a planned production launch in Q3 2025 supporting 800,000 daily payouts.

J.P. Morgan Onyx / Kinexys “Epic” Benchmark

Rayls ranked first among six privacy-focused blockchain solutions evaluated for institutional finance in the 2025 “Epic” benchmark conducted by J.P. Morgan’s Onyx/Kinexys division.

Beyond these deployments, Rayls is collaborating with global banks, asset managers, and payment processors to support tokenized bonds, RWAs, receivables, loans, and cross-border settlement systems. Token and Economics

$RLS Token

The Rayls ecosystem operates using the RLS token, an ERC-20 asset with a fixed supply of 10 billion. The token plays a central role in chain security, governance, and institutional settlement economics.

  • Staking: Validators and delegators secure the Rayls public chain and earn rewards.
  • Governance: Token holders influence parameter decisions, upgrade processes, and ecosystem grants.
  • Transaction Fees: Institutional infrastructure fees and settlement costs are paid in RLS.
  • Ecosystem Incentives: Grants and developer incentives are funded by the Rayls Foundation.

Institutional activity is measured through a Proof-of-Usage (PoU) system, with real-time adoption metrics accessible via the official Rayls dashboard at pou.rayls.com.
